      Job Summary:

      The coordinator assists physicians and professional staff with delegated responsibilities to provide quality services to all customers.

      Essential Duties & Responsibilities:

      • Assists the medical staff to help patients maintain health or promote healing. Performs patient care duties with infant, pediatric, adolescent, adult, and geriatric populations.
      • Performs technical skills specific to assigned service area and other areas as appropriate
      • Provides quality service to all internal customers. Assists all support service areas, as needed.
      • Provides excellent customer service to patients, families and internal contacts using AIDET.
      • Accepts responsibility for professional growth and continuing education
      • Accepts responsibility and assures quality, cost effective patient care
      • Accepts responsibility for communication with all customers. Uses proper verbal, written, and interpersonal communication skills with patients, families and other health disciplines to support the continuum of healthcare delivery.
      • Performs all other related duties as assigned.

      Education, Training or Degree Required:

      • Medical Assistant Program Graduate or LPN registered in State MN

      License/Registration/Certification Required: (will be primary source verified by HR)

      • Current LPN license in the State of Minnesota or Medical Assistant certification or registration preferred.
      • Current CPR certification required

      Experience and Skills: (indicate preferred or required)

      • Previous Medical Assistant or LPN experience in a clinic setting preferred.
      • Demonstrated knowledge and skills necessary to provide appropriate care to patients served, along with appropriate support services to MD, NP and PA required. Familiarity with legal and insurance requirements related to documentation within the medical record required.
      • Strong human relations, written and verbal communication skills required. Ability to work without direct supervision.
